Bank of America: Investors are withdrawing from the U.S. stock market at the fastest pace since March

2026-07-03 17:33:02

Data from Bank of America shows that investors are exiting the U.S. stock market at the fastest pace since March. For the week ending July 1, U.S. stock funds experienced a net outflow of $17.2 billion, marking the first net outflow of funds in three months. The data indicates that the Japanese stock market saw the largest inflow of funds in seven weeks, reaching $1.9 billion.
